オーディオ グラスとディスプレイ グラスの Android XR エミュレータの問題をトラブルシューティングする

対象の XR デバイス
このガイダンスは、次のようなタイプの XR デバイス向けのエクスペリエンスを構築する際に役立ちます。
オーディオと
ディスプレイ メガネ

仮想デバイスの作成中や、エミュレータでアプリの拡張エクスペリエンスを実行しているときに問題が発生することがあります。問題が発生した場合は、このページのセクションで一般的な問題の解決方法をご確認ください。

エラーには、複数の原因が考えられるものもあります。このドキュメントでは、良くあるエラーとその修正方法を示していますが、別の理由で同じエラー メッセージが表示される可能性もあります。

ペア設定アシスタントを使用してエミュレータをペア設定できない

ペア設定アシスタントを使用してエミュレータをペア設定しているときに、プロセスが失敗する。

原因

ペア設定アシスタントが両方のエミュレータを見つけられないか、ペア設定中に別の問題が発生している。

修正

次の手順に沿って、スマートフォン AVD のエミュレータを手動でペア設定します。

  1. Android Studio の デバイス マネージャー で、作成したグラス AVD を見つけて、[開始] をクリックします。

    クリック

  2. メガネの AVD が完全に起動したことを確認します。「... とペア設定」というメッセージが表示されます。

    メガネ AVD が完全に起動しました。

  3. Android Studio の デバイス マネージャー で、グラス エミュレータのホストデバイスとして機能する作成したスマートフォン AVD を見つけて、[開始] をクリックします。

    クリック

  4. ホーム画面が表示されるまで待って、スマートフォン エミュレータが完全に起動したことを確認します。

  5. スマートフォン エミュレータで、グラスアプリを起動します。

    グラスアプリのアプリアイコン。

  6. [メガネをセットアップ] を選択します。

    仮想デバイスをペア設定する準備ができたことを示すアプリ画面。

  7. メッセージが表示されたら、[権限を付与] を選択し、Glasses Core アプリに必要な権限リクエストを承認します。

    アプリで必要な権限を付与します。

    アプリからの権限リクエストを承認します。

  8. [ペア設定を開始] を選択します。

    最初のアプリの画面で [ペア設定を開始] を選択します。

  9. デバイスのリストからグラスの AVD を選択します。

    表示されたリストからグラスの AVD を選択します。

    エミュレータが相互にペア設定を試みます。

  10. ペア設定中に、Glasses Core アプリの関連付けリクエストを承認します。

    Glasses Core アプリの関連付けリクエスト。

  11. [次へ] を選択して、ペア設定プロセスを終了します。

グラスのエミュレータがペア設定モードになっていない

ペア設定アシスタントを使用するか、前のセクションの手順に沿って手動でエミュレータをペア設定しているときに、「切断されました」または「グラスをペア設定できませんでした」というメッセージが表示され、エミュレータをペア設定できない。

「切断されました」というメッセージは、ペア設定に問題があることを示しています。

ペア設定中に問題が発生すると、このメッセージが Google グラス アプリに表示されることがあります。

原因

グラス エミュレータがペア設定モードになっていない。

修正

  1. メガネ エミュレータを停止します。
  2. Android Studio の デバイス マネージャー で、グラス AVD を見つけて、オーバーフロー メニューの [Wipe Data] をクリックします。

    [Wipe Data] をクリックして、ユーザーデータを消去しながらメガネ エミュレータを起動します。

  3. ペア設定アシスタントを使用してもう一度ペア設定を試します。それでもうまくいかない場合は、手動でペア設定を試します。

ペア設定されたエミュレータが再起動時にデバイスを再接続しない

初回ペア設定後、エミュレータを起動してもデバイス同士が再接続されない。

原因

接続の問題により、デバイスが再接続できません。

修正

まず、次の方法をお試しください。

  1. スマートフォン エミュレータとグラス エミュレータを停止します。
  2. Android Studio の Device Manager で、スマートフォン AVD を見つけて、オーバーフロー メニューの [Cold Boot] をクリックします。

    [Cold Boot] をクリックして、コールドブートで電話エミュレータを起動します。

  3. スマートフォン エミュレータが完全に起動するまで待ってから、メガネ エミュレータを再起動します。

この方法で問題が解決しない場合は、次の手順を行います。

  1. メガネ エミュレータを停止します。
  2. Android Studio の デバイス マネージャー で、グラス AVD を見つけて、オーバーフロー メニューの [Wipe Data] をクリックします。

    [Wipe Data] をクリックして、ユーザーデータを消去しながらメガネ エミュレータを起動します。

  3. スマートフォン エミュレータで、システムの設定アプリを起動します。

  4. [接続済みのデバイス] を選択します。

  5. メガネ デバイスを見つけて、 [デバイスの詳細] を選択します。

  6. [削除] > [このデバイスとのペア設定を解除] を選択します。

  7. デバイスをもう一度ペア設定します。

グラスがスマートフォンと関連付けられない

ペア設定中は、グラスはスマートフォンと関連付けられません。

原因

接続の問題により、Glasses Core アプリがグラス AVD を検出できません。

修正

まず、Bluetooth デバイスの登録を解除して、ペア設定し直してみてください。

  1. スマートフォン エミュレータで、システムの設定アプリを起動します。
  2. [接続済みのデバイス] を選択します。
  3. メガネ デバイスを見つけて、 [デバイスの詳細] を選択します。
  4. [削除] > [このデバイスとのペア設定を解除] を選択します。
  5. デバイスをもう一度ペア設定します。

この方法で問題が解決しない場合は、次の手順を行います。

  1. メガネ エミュレータを停止します。
  2. Android Studio の デバイス マネージャー で、グラス AVD を見つけて、オーバーフロー メニューの [Wipe Data] をクリックします。

    [Wipe Data] をクリックして、ユーザーデータを消去しながらメガネ エミュレータを起動します。

エミュレータで投影されたアクティビティが起動しない

投影されたアクティビティは、グラス エミュレータで起動しません。

原因

問題が発生したため、アクティビティをディスプレイに投影できません。

修正

エミュレータが再起動時にデバイスを再接続しない場合と同じトラブルシューティングの手順を行います。

グラス エミュレータで Gemini Live を使用できない

グラス エミュレータで Gemini Live を使用しようとすると、次のメッセージが表示されます。

ユーザーが Gemini の許可リストに登録されていないことを示すメッセージ。

エラーが発生したことを示すメッセージが表示される。

原因

スマートフォン エミュレータで Google アプリを最新バージョンに更新する必要があります(必要な最小バージョンは 16.46.63 です)。

修正

  1. Android Studio の デバイス マネージャー で、グラス エミュレータのホストデバイスとして機能する作成したスマートフォン AVD を見つけて、[開始] をクリックします。

    クリック

  2. Google Play ストア アプリを起動

  3. 「Google」を検索し、Google アプリを選択します。

    Google Play ストア アプリから Google アプリを更新します。

  4. [更新] を選択します。

公開グラス エミュレータをインストールできない

最新の Android Studio Canary にはメガネ エミュレータをインストールできません。

原因

デベロッパー プレビュー 3 で Android Studio Canary の一部として利用可能になる前に、メガネ エミュレータをインストールした。

修正

以前のメガネ エミュレータをアンインストールして、公開バージョンをインストールします。

  1. Android Studio を開きます。
  2. SDK Manager を開きます。
  3. [Show Package Details] チェックボックスをオンにします。[**Show Package Details**] チェックボックスをオンにします。
  4. Android 16.0 のいずれかの折りたたみで Android XR GlassesCore Phone システム イメージをクリアし、[適用] をクリックしてアンインストールします。GlassesCore Phone システム イメージをアンインストールする
  5. Android 16.0 のいずれかの展開で [Android XR Glasses SDK System Image] のチェックを外し、[適用] をクリックしてアンインストールします。Glass SDK システム イメージをアンインストールする
  6. 仮想デバイス マネージャーを開き、XR Glasses デバイスと XR GlassesCore Phone デバイスをすべて削除します。VDM デバイスを削除する

以前の EAP グラス エミュレータをアンインストールしたら、ドキュメントを参照して、Android Studio Canary に公開グラス エミュレータをインストールしてください。

関連情報